Bikation day 4 - Fort Bragg to Gualala

 Day four saw us ride down the California coast from Fort Bragg to Gualala for 60 miles and 4500' of climbing. I don't understand why the fifth largest economy in the world can't put a decent bike lane on its premier bike route. We just want 24" in each direction. If Caltrans can find the funds to put a 20' wide road in, would another four feet really be that difficult? Mind you, the scenery is amazing and once we were ten miles south of Fort Bragg, the traffic was fairly light.





Yesterday's gale force southerly winds had died down to a mild breeze and the overcast kept the temperature to around 50F for most of the day with the high well below 70F. We had lunch at a small store in Elk which opened just as we got there.


It was very hilly so we had some gnarly downhills.


We stayed at the Gualala Country Inn for the overnight which was quite pleasant. Gualala is a small town with several motels, restaurants, and a store. Walking the beach path after eating was a good way to stretch out the legs.
